Fantastic point. Never thought of it that way.They do...because that is easy. Remember that they are a business and the more info/stars/grades they can give out the better it is for business.
Watching game film and/or attending games is not easy. Having 100 RB's line up and timing them is super easy.
So they have a model they follow and it works for them. When recruiting sites first started, like Edgy Tim out in IL...that dude was actually hitting up 4-5 games every Friday to watch a quarter here and there and then write about the players and sort of rank them. It was a slow a$$ process that really only covered the Burbs of Chicago.
Rivals and 247 isn't going to invest that type of manpower and really, why would they? You might see a game where the kid sucks...or where he is amazing...you might see a game where the kid got in trouble that day at school and now he isn't playing that night and you have wasted your night.
